Possessing a vehicle is costly. In between month-to-month settlements, gas fill-ups, and insurance policy premiums, the regular prices connected to cars and truck ownership can promptly add up monthly. One more huge manner in which vehicles can set you back vehicle drivers cash is via repair and maintenance. Some upkeep tasks, such as oil changes and tire changes, can be allocated for and managed proactively on a suggested timetable, however other problems can appear suddenly and cause an unplanned hit to a checking account.

adults and asked them regarding exactly how they maintain their cars. We located out the length of time people avoided repair services, the present issues they are proactively neglecting, how a lot they believe different fixings expense, and a lot more. In this article 46% of vehicle drivers claim they have paid for an automobile repair work in the past that they believe might have been avoided if they were far better regarding getting set up maintenance done.

64% of chauffeurs are presently postponing some type of lorry maintenance. 58% of motorists say they could NOT afford an emergency automobile fixing setting you back greater than $1,000 right currently. It isn't uncommon for motorists to postpone maintenance on their automobile. It can be simple to shed track of when an oil change schedules or overlook the condition of your tires.



No matter of why motorists are delaying lorry upkeep, it might be costing them large over time. Almost half of those surveyed, 46%, believe that they've had to spend for an automobile repair that can have been prevented if they had actually just done a far better job of staying on par with regular or scheduled maintenance.

Sixty-four percent of people state they know an energetic automobile maintenance require on their car that they are currently putting off getting dealt with. The most usual little maintenance being delayed is an oil change, which greater than a quarter of vehicle drivers (28%) are disregarding in the meantime.

Fewer than one-third of people, 31%, say they do not delay whatsoever, which aids discuss why a lot of cars on the roadway today have maintenance needs. Forty-three percent of people are relatively fast to carry out repair work, getting them done within 2 weeks of the issue in concern occurring.

The dealer has a maximum of one month to keep your auto for repair. If they have that vehicle longer than 30 days, it can be considered a lemon, based upon Texas lemon legislation. If you think you have a lemon on your hands, then currently is the moment to begin collecting proof and preparing to file a problem.

Vehicle Maintenance ChicagoAse Certified Mechanics Chicago
That might be unsubstantiated, yet if your vehicle sits idle and can't visit this website be driven for 1 month throughout the initial 24 months of possession or the very first 24,000 miles driven, after that it fits a criteria for a lemon in Texas. It is very important to note here that those days at the dealer waiting on repair work just count if they don't give you a vehicle to drive throughout that time.

If they offer you a vehicle on lending, they do not. It is additionally important to note that those one month do not have to be successive. If it sits for two weeks, they attempt to repair it and you learn when you get it back that it is still not taken care of, then those days matter and the next period it rests waiting on repair likewise counts.
